Sofia Vergara talks her time on America’s Got Talent during COVID-19 pandemic
When questioned on settling into the show on Entertainment Tonight, the newest judge on the panel, Sofia Vergara opened up on her experience.
“It’s been a little hard to get it for me because every time something happens. Something like a pandemic, Simon’s gigantic accident, but I’ve had a great time,” she admitted.
Pictured above: Sofia Vergara admits it’s been ‘a little hard’ to settle in on America’s Got Talent
Just a few days into Sofia’s time on the show, the COVID-19 became a global phenomenon, with restrictions on crowds and social distancing being placed by the day. By the last episode of auditions, the judges of America’s Got Talent sat in an empty theatre.
Now, the show has had time to adapt to the pandemic, thinking of new ways to make the show feel like usual. For the live shows this year, producers brought in a virtual audience that lined the walls of the studio.

Will Sofia return for Season 16 of ‘America’s Got Talent’?
Vergara could very well return for the next season of the show if she’s up for it. Sofia has brought energy to the show that’s been missing from America’s Got Talent since the days of Sharon Osbourne on the panel.
Los Angeles Times reported this month that the current season of the show ‘was officially the highest-rated program for the eighth time in 11 weeks of television’s summer season’.
